Lumberjacks take down Gold Miners

HEARST, Ont. – The Hearst Lumberjacks picked up goals from four different skaters in a well-balanced attack that helped them defeat the Kirkland Lake Gold Miners 4-1 in a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League East Division affair Tuesday night in front of 621 fans at Claude Larose Arena. Rainville backstops Express to shootoutout victory over Lumberjacks

ESPANOLA, Ont. – The Espanola Express rode a stellar 36-save performance from goaltender Joel Rainville, along with handling all three attempts he faced in the shootout, to backstop his side to a 3-2 decision over the Hearst Lumberjacks in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League action Saturday at the Regional Recreation Complex. Minn’s OT winner lifts Elliot Lake over Hearst

ELLIOT LAKE, Ont. – Noah Minns’ second goal of the game, coming 3:56 into overtime, was the decider as the Elliot Lake Wildcats held on to pull out a 3-2 victory over the Hearst Lumberjacks in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League play Friday at Centennial Arena. French River’s Frustaglio; Espanola’s Rainville; Hearst’s Griffioen named NOJHL’s 3 Stars

SUDBURY, Ont. – The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League announced Monday that forward Will Frustaglio of the French River Rapids; Espanola Express goaltender Joel Rainville and forward Max Griffioen of the Hearst Lumberjacks have been named its Eastlink TV 3 Stars of the Week, for the period ending Nov. 4. GALLERY: Tallarico stands tall as Lumberjacks blank T-Birds

HEARST, Ont. – Hearst Lumberjacks goaltender Nicholas Tallarico was simply unbeatable Friday evening as he kicked out all 43 shots he faced to record his first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League shutout in a 3-0 triumph over the Soo Thunderbirds at Claude Larose Arena. GALLERY: Arkle electric as Lumberjacks thump Eagles

HEARST, Ont. – Recently arrived forward Blaise Arkle notched his first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League hat trick Thursday and added an assist to help power the Hearst Lumberjacks to a convincing 7-2 victory over the visiting Soo Eagles Thursday at Claude Larose Arena. GALLERY: Hatcher’s NOJHL debut highlights Blind River win over Hearst

BLIND RIVER, Ont. – Newcomer Nash Hatcher tallied three times and added an assist in his Northern Ontario Junior Hockey League debut Sunday afternoon to help lead the Blind River Beavers to a 6-4 triumph over the Hearst Lumberjacks at the Blind River Community Centre.
